Carnival Row Season 2 age rating

The official age rating in the U.S. is TV-MA. That is the equivalent of an R-rated movie, which means the series is aimed at those over 18. You can check out the first season to get a sense of what to expect and why it’s rated so highly.

Of course, you know your children best. If they could handle the first season, they may be able to handle the second. There is some graphic material in it when it comes to gore, though. It’s on the level of what we saw in the very first season, and a lot of the graphic material happens right away.

This is not a series for the faint-hearted. You’ll probably want to watch the episodes yourself and then you can decide if they’re suitable for your children or not. I know my children won’t sit through an episode of this series but I would have done as a kid.
